你查询的IP:[202.96.152.226]  地理位置:中国–广东

最新查询59.80.91.155 123.128.65.113 124.196.205.115 117.128.134.15 124.72.187.95 122.102.194.43 122.51.155.170 124.67.157.15 221.199.17.75 202.96.152.226 202.148.96.191 118.124.25.17 202.91.176.30 117.122.128.58 202.170.128.76 60.208.217.19 116.244.0.54 124.192.122.134 118.66.125.205 221.129.159.111 118.102.16.46 59.191.240.236 124.242.78.114 116.252.8.15 122.4.218.71 117.121.108.44 125.208.19.124 116.70.11.112 219.242.182.69 210.26.228.210 117.44.72.234